South Korea Avoids Currency Manipulator Label
November 1, 2018
According to a report, the semi-annual specter of Korea being labeled a currency manipulator by the US Department of Treasury has come and gone – once again, without South Korea being censured.
However, the pressure grows each time as the US government’s efforts to punish China threatens to spillover to Korea. As prominent voices also call out Seoul for intervention in the currency market, KEI Director Kyle Ferrier examines the backdrop and actors involved in this low simmering tension.
